jan 1, 1879 - Unassigned Lands 1879 to 1889

Description:

The Unassigned Lands was land taken from the Creek and Seminole tribes in Indian Territory that was not assigned to anyone. This drew the attention of non-Indian settlers that soon turned into a demand that the Unassigned Lands be opened to the public. These settlers justified their demands by arguing that the Unassigned Lands applied to the Homestead Act that allowed Americans to file a claim to 160 acres of public land.
